Ipswich ‘Sackers’ Witches director of speedway Chris Louis has heaped praise on the new Sky television deal that the sport has announced.

Thanks to it, Sky Sports will show live coverage of the Elite League for the next five years.

The agreement made with the British Speedway Promoters Association comprises of a minimum 25 meetings a year through the summer from March to October featuring the 10 teams from the League starting with the Elite Riders Championship at Coventry on Friday, March 21.

And Louis, a former Grand Prix star of many years and a former World No.3, who is an integral part of the presentation team for the satellite channel couldn’t be more delighted.

“It’s great news,” he said.

“The vast majority of sports fans have access to Sky and it’s great for our sport to receive the publicity.

“No-one does speedway like Sky have done over the years and I know speedway fans will be delighted.

“From a business point of view it gives the sport a bit of stability.

“We can plan ahead for the next five years knowing the television coverage will be there.

“It helps us entice sponsors and it is just an all round great advert for the sport.”
